Mr. Goldsmith is hereby designated as the Interim Director of DCD, the terms and obligations of his service in that position having been separately memorialized in a Professional Services Agreement executed by Goldsmith and this Commission. In said role he shall be the chief administrative officer for DCD. 2. He is granted such lawful authority as is necessary to manage that agency and implement its regulations, such authority to be exercised consistent with said Professional Services Agreement. _ 3. Mr. Goldsmith is hereby designated as the county's Responsible Official with respect to the State Environmental Policy Act as that statute is enacted at Ch. 43.21C RCW and further defined at Ch. 197-11 WAC. 4. Mr. Goldsmith is hereby designated as the Unified Development Code or Zoning Administrator charged with administering and enforcing Title 18 of the Jefferson County Code and any related sections found elsewhere in the County Code, for example, Titles 15 and 17, including, but not limited to, any development regulations relating to critical areas or management of those areas and permit applications falling within the jurisdiction of Ch. 18.25 JCC. 5. Mr. Goldsmith is designated as the County's Building Official charged with implementation and management of Ch. 15.05 of the County Code. 6. Mr. Goldsmith is designated as the County's Chief Flood Damage Prevention Officer charged with implementation and management of Ch. 15.15 of the County Code. 7. Any and all authority granted or delegated to Mr. Goldsmith expires and becomes null and void upon the earliest date of any of these events: 1) the Personal Services Agreement is terminated by either party, 2) the Personal Services Agreement by its express term expires, or 3) a permanent DCD Director begins their employment with the County. 2 of 3 I 8. ANALYSIS: Carl Smith is retiring as the Director of Community Development (DCD) on September 25, 2015. David Goldsmith has agreed to serve as Interim Director of DCD while the County conducts a search for a new permanent DCD Director. The proposed Resolution is a companion to a Professional Services Agreement engaging Mr. Goldsmith as Interim Director of DCD, and the Resolution formally delegates to him the authority to perform the responsibilities of the position under County code and State law. FISCAL IMPACT: The delegation of authority has no direct fiscal impact. ANALYSIS: Resolution No. 33-15 was adopted on September 8, 2015, delegating to David Goldsmith until December 31, 2015, the titles and responsibilities of the Director of the Department of Community Development. Mr. Goldsmith is continuing to perform those duties into the first part of 2016, so it is necessary to repeal Resolution No. 33-15, and replace it with the new proposed Resolution, attached to this Agenda Request. The Resolution would grant or delegate those authorities to Mr. Goldsmith until the Personal Services Agreement expires or terminates, or a permanent DCD Director begins their - employment with the County, whichever is first.
